Fan Art Competition
Artist Requirements:
- Depict a scene from Harry Potter and the Deathly Hallows, include a brief description of 100 words or less, referencing the scene and chapter title.
- There is a strict PG-13 rating for all artworks and must abide to the Fan Art Gallery Rules
- There will be two categories for submissions:
1. Hand-Drawn - submissions must be drawings or paintings.
2. Computer-Generated or Digital Art - submissions must be drawing or painting-based. - You must specify which category your art fits into – any use of a computer program whatsoever upon your art (except for necessary resizing) will require it to be classed as ‘computer generated’.
- Photographs or manipulated photographs will not be accepted.
- Animated entries will not be accepted.
- If you wish to submit an entry in the form of a comic strip, it must contain no more than 5 frames.
- If you wish to include text in your entry (e.g. speech bubbles) it must be canon – i.e. the words spoken by the character/s in the book
- You may create your piece using any two-dimensional medium, but must specify the medium/s used in its creation.
- All submissions must be solely the artist’s creation; any artwork found to include the work of others will be disqualified immediately.
- Submissions will be accepted in .jpg, .png, or .gif format.

Judging:
- There will be a limit of two entries per person to make the competition fair for everyone.
- Three winners will be chosen from each submission category based upon their interpretation of the scene from the book.
- Anyone over the age of 13 can submit a Fan Art, including Staff members who are not involved in the judging process.
- Only one person from Staff will receive the submissions, and will remove the artist’s name before they are passed on to the Judges.
- All decisions by our Judges are final.
